About Bodybuilding and Hypertrophy Training

Bodybuilding and hypertrophy training is the systematic application of progressive mechanical tension, metabolic stress, and strategic periodization to stimulate myofibrillar and sarcoplasmic muscle growth for physique development. The Science of Bodybuilding and Hypertrophy

Hypertrophy, or muscle growth, occurs when muscle protein synthesis exceeds muscle protein breakdown over time. This is primarily driven by mechanical tension, metabolic stress, and muscle damage from resistance training. A skilled coach understands the physiology behind these drivers.

The primary mechanisms targeted in hypertrophy training are:

  • Mechanical Tension: The force placed on muscles, typically managed through load (weight) and time under tension.
  • Metabolic Stress: The "burn" or pump sensation from metabolite accumulation, often achieved with moderate loads and shorter rest periods.
  • Muscle Damage: Microscopic tears in muscle fibers that stimulate repair and growth, influenced by novel exercises or high volumes.

Effective programming balances these mechanisms through:

  • Strategic exercise selection (compound and isolation movements).
  • Precise manipulation of sets, reps, and rest intervals.
  • Nutritional support to ensure a caloric surplus and adequate protein intake for recovery and growth.

Technical Note: Progressive Overload. This is the non-negotiable cornerstone of any hypertrophy training program. It refers to the gradual increase of stress placed on the musculoskeletal system. A qualified expert will systematically implement overload by increasing weight, volume (sets x reps), training frequency, or reducing rest time over weeks and months. How a Certified Trainer Programs for Bodybuilding and Hypertrophy

Certified coaches listed here follow a structured, phase-based approach to maximize muscle growth while managing fatigue and recovery.

Assessment & Goal Setting Phase:

  • Conducts a thorough assessment of training history, mobility, and muscle imbalances.
  • Defines clear, measurable goals (e.g., muscle gain in specific areas, bodybuilding prep timeline).
  • Establishes baseline metrics for strength, body composition, and circumference measurements.

Program Design Phase:

  • Periodization: Creates multi-week/multi-month plans that cycle through phases of higher volume (for growth) and higher intensity (for strength).
  • Exercise Selection: Builds workouts with a mix of compound lifts (squats, presses, rows) for overall mass and isolation exercises (curls, extensions, flyes) for lagging muscle groups.
  • Variable Manipulation: Precisely sets rep ranges (often 6-12 for hypertrophy), rest periods (30-90 seconds), and techniques to increase time under tension (e.g., slow eccentrics, pauses).
  • Nutritional Coordination: Provides evidence-based guidance on caloric intake, macronutrient distribution (especially protein), and nutrient timing to support the training demands.

Implementation & Monitoring Phase:

  • Teaches proper exercise form to maximize muscle recruitment and prevent injury.
  • Implements logging systems to track workouts, ensuring progressive overload is achieved.
  • Adjusts the program based on recovery status, progress data, and feedback.
  • For bodybuilding prep, will meticulously manage training volume, cardio, and nutrition to reduce body fat while preserving muscle mass as a competition approaches.

How does hypertrophy-specific programming differ from general strength training methodology?

Hypertrophy training prioritizes myofibrillar and sarcoplasmic enlargement through moderate loads at 65-85% of one-repetition maximum, typically 6-12 repetitions per set, with shorter rest intervals of 30-90 seconds to maximize metabolic stress and muscle protein synthesis signaling. This contrasts with maximal strength protocols that emphasize neurological adaptations through loads exceeding 85% 1RM with extended rest periods. Hypertrophy programming also manipulates time under tension via controlled eccentric tempos, incorporates isolation exercises to target specific muscle bellies, and structures training splits to optimize per-muscle-group weekly volume—a variable directly correlated with hypertrophic outcomes.

What safety assessments and contraindication screenings must a coach perform for hypertrophy clients?

A qualified expert must conduct a comprehensive pre-participation screening including postural analysis, movement competency assessment, and identification of muscle imbalances that could predispose to injury under high-volume loading. Specific assessments include shoulder mobility screening for overhead pressing, hip and thoracic spine mobility evaluation for squat depth, and scapular stability assessment. The coach must screen for contraindications such as uncontrolled hypertension during Valsalva maneuvers, existing tendinopathies that heavy eccentric loading could exacerbate, and any history of rhabdomyolysis. Medical clearance is essential for clients with metabolic conditions before initiating high-volume programs.

What realistic timeline and physiological outcomes should a client expect from a hypertrophy program?

Novices may observe initial neuromuscular adaptations and measurable circumferences changes within 6 to 8 weeks of consistent, programmed resistance training. Significant myofibrillar hypertrophy—visible muscle size increase—typically requires a dedicated 12 to 16 week macrocycle with progressive overload and caloric surplus. For competitors, a full off-season growth phase of 6 to 9 months followed by a 12 to 16 week contest preparation phase is the standard timeline. Your certified coach should establish baseline anthropometric measurements, DEXA or skinfold body composition data, and strength benchmarks, then reassess every 4 to 6 weeks to objectively track hypertrophic progression and adjust programming variables accordingly.
